Actually, this phenomenon can be proven
scientifically. Due to some researches done by professionals, chocolate is
proven containing phenethylamine that
can trigger endorphin to be released. Endorphin itself is the hormone produced
by our body when we feel happy. With the help of endorphin, we can feel much
more relax and also control our emotion better. Researchers also said that the
reaction produced after eating chocolate is the same with the feeling we get
when we are in love. Besides that, in 1996 researchers found that chocolate
also contains anandamide that can activate
brain receptor just like weed does. No wonder whenever we eat chocolate, we get
our mood back instantly. However, the chocolates distributed in markets nowadays
contain less chocolate and more sugar which makes the benefits cannot really be
felt. Moreover in America, milk chocolates contain only 10 percents of liquor
chocolate where it should be 30 percents.
